Output 570052a651cb156c19f54adbd2b276c8cbdc91ba6f6e4f3bf739449bf02e56ab:0

value
6602766
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de803d9a569d4a6e530d1dac2d95d8352366b2f3 OP_EQUALVERIFY OP_CHECKSIG
address
1MHUduKE2UqdBEQzEzQuVATYig1TVF1R1s
transaction
570052a651cb156c19f54adbd2b276c8cbdc91ba6f6e4f3bf739449bf02e56ab
spent
true